Have you dreamt of swimming with sea turtles? Snorkeling with various fish? Swimming in pacific waters as the vigorous ocean waves crash upon lava rocks not far away? Then this is the experience for you!
We will ocean hop to two different spots where we will swim with wildlife, snorkel, explore, float and enjoy Hawai'i and all her majestic beauty!
While wildlife is certainly on no strict schedule, we are sure to encounter various species throughout the tour. Our hope is always to see turtles, however since it’s wildlife and not a zoo I cannot guarantee anything. What I can guarantee, is that we WILL see beautiful coral, HUGE sea urchins, tons of colorful fish and sea cucumbers. Sometimes we see eel or even octopus! It is a rare occasion that we do not see the Hawaiian honu (turtle), but either way I will teach you about the coral, reef fish, āina and share turtle facts with you!
Please keep in mind, we must stay 10 feet from turtles by law at all times.
The currents can be quite strong which can make swimming harder. Terrain is also rough in some areas. Please be mindful of your limits and comfort level when booking this. If you think you will be slower than others, please book a PRIVATE tour.
Apply reef-safe sunscreen before getting in the water to protect delicate coral reefs.
Capture your underwater encounters with a waterproof camera or phone case.
Ensure your mask and snorkel fit snugly to prevent leaks and maximize comfort.
Move slowly and stay relaxed to avoid disturbing marine life and conserve energy.
Hawai’i’s reefs have supported local cultures for centuries, serving as both food sources and spiritual symbols.
Tour operators actively promote reef preservation and teach participants about marine protected areas.
